Twitter trocará MySQL por Cassandra

24 fevereiro 2010 Nenhum Comentário

O Twitter vai trocar o MySQL pelo banco de dados Cassandra, da Apache Software Foundation. A informação foi repassada por Ryan King, engenheiro do site de microblog, ao MyNoSQL – site que cobre notícias relacionadas ao tema.

“Nós temos muitos dados. O fator de crescimento desses dados é enorme e a taxa de crescimento está acelerando”, declarou o engenheiro.

O crescimento do site pode ser percebido, entre outros fatores, pelo número de postagens realizadas. Em comparação com o ano passado, o número de tweets diários cresceu mais que 20 vezes, passando de 2 milhões para cerca de 50 milhões.

Segundo King, entre as razões que podem levar a troca estão a resiliência, a escalabilidade e a grande comunidade de desenvolvedores de código aberto.

Atualmente, o Twitter usa um cluster de servidores MySQL com um sistema de cache em memória. Para King, o sistema está rapidamente se tornando proibitivo para operar.

“Precisamos de um sistema que possa crescer de forma mais automática e que tenha alta disponibilidade”, declarou ao MyNoSQL.

Saiba Mais

O Cassandra foi desenvolvido pelo Facebook para ampliar sua instalação de MySQL.

Além disso, o banco de dados é feito em Java, o que dispensa a sobrecarga de recursos dos bancos de dados relacionais convencionais.


Quem escreve?

Rafael Gustavo Gali
Analista e programador de sistemas, técnico em automação eletrônica e físico frustrado (Licenciatura em Física não concluída). Trabalha com programação desde 1992, atualmente desenvolve projetos para a plataforma Windows (c#, vb.net) e também para o iOS (iPhone, iPod Touch e iPad). Apaixonado por tecnologia, ciência, filmes, jogos e também por sua namorada (não é louco de deixar ela de fora). Acredita em um futuro feliz em que não se tenha que optar por uma tecnologia e odiar outra, sabendo tirar proveito do que cada uma tem de melhor.

Deixe um comentário!

Adcione seu comentário abaixo, ou assine os comentários via RSS.

Seja objetivo. Seja claro. Permaneça no tópico. Sem spam.

Tags html que podem ser usadas no comentário:
<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

Pode-se usar Gravatar nesse site. Para criar o seu avatar, registre-se no Gravatar.